Display libraries¶
DISPLAY_CLASS · OLED · E-INK · TFT · ABSTRACTION
MeshCore knows eleven values for DISPLAY_CLASS, from an OLED a couple of
centimetres across to an e-ink panel and a colour TFT. Almost none of that
shows in the firmware: all displays sit behind a single interface, and which
library actually gets compiled in is decided by one build flag per variant.
That flag carries a class name rather than an on/off value — one of the four
configuration mechanisms from
../library-configuration.md.

How MeshCore calls this group¶
The abstraction is called DisplayDriver. Every display driver inherits from
it and implements the same methods:
src/helpers/ui/DisplayDriver.h r.6-24
class DisplayDriver {
int _w, _h;
protected:
DisplayDriver(int w, int h) { _w = w; _h = h; }
public:
enum Color { DARK=0, LIGHT, RED, GREEN, BLUE, YELLOW, ORANGE }; // on b/w screen, colors will be !=0 synonym of light
int width() const { return _w; }
int height() const { return _h; }
virtual bool isOn() = 0;
virtual bool isEink() { return false; } // default to non-eink, override in eink drivers
virtual void turnOn() = 0;
virtual void turnOff() = 0;
virtual void clear() = 0;
virtual void startFrame(Color bkg = DARK) = 0;
Which implementation it becomes is stated by the variant with
-D DISPLAY_CLASS=…. The sketches know only that name:
examples/simple_repeater/main.cpp r.42-46
#ifdef DISPLAY_CLASS
if (display.begin()) {
display.startFrame();
display.setCursor(0, 0);
display.print("Please wait...");
If DISPLAY_CLASS is not defined, all display code disappears from the build.
There is also a NullDisplayDriver for boards that run the UI task but have
no screen.
Adafruit SSD1306¶
The SSD1306 is the controller of the small monochrome OLED panels of 128 × 64
or 128 × 32 pixels found on most MeshCore boards. Adafruit's library talks to
it over I²C or SPI and keeps a full framebuffer in RAM. With twenty-three
variants this is the most common display library in the repo, and
SSD1306Display is by far the most common DISPLAY_CLASS. The driver sets
SSD1306_NO_SPLASH before the include, so the Adafruit logo does not appear
at start-up.
Adafruit SH110X¶
The SH1106 and SH1107 are OLED controllers that closely resemble the SSD1306
but have a slightly different memory layout — drive a panel with one of these
as an SSD1306 and the image comes out shifted by a few pixels. The library
supports both types. In seven variants: lilygo_tbeam_1w,
lilygo_tbeam_supreme_SX1262, nano_g2_ultra, station_g2,
station_g3_esp32, thinknode_m2 and wio-tracker-l1, with SH1106Display
as the driver.
zinggjm/GxEPD2¶
GxEPD2 is the standard e-ink library on Arduino: it knows dozens of panel
types, each with its own initialisation sequence and refresh behaviour, and
offers both full and partial refresh. Five variants use it — lilygo_techo,
lilygo_techo_lite, mesh_pocket, thinknode_m1 and thinknode_m5 —
through GxEPDDisplay. The sixth e-ink variant, wio-tracker-l1-eink,
fetches a fork: https://github.com/SoulOfNoob/GxEPD2.git, with no revision
after the URL.
Adafruit GFX Library¶
GFX is not a display driver but the drawing layer underneath: lines,
rectangles, text, fonts and bitmaps, all in a framebuffer a driver then writes
to the screen. SSD1306, SH110X, ST7735/ST7789 and Adafruit EPD all four need
it and declare it in their own depends=. In eight variants it is
additionally declared explicitly in lib_deps — see
../dependencies.md, where that is described as
deliberate version control across the chain.
Adafruit BusIO¶
BusIO is Adafruit's shared bus access layer: one API for a register on an I²C
or SPI device, so the driver libraries do not have to concern themselves with
the bus. Nearly every Adafruit library brings it in through depends=. In
exactly one variant it is declared explicitly,
sensecap_indicator-espnow.
Adafruit ST7735 and ST7789 Library¶
ST7735 and ST7789 are controllers for small colour TFT panels. The library
supports both and works on top of GFX. Six variants use it: heltec_t096,
heltec_t1, heltec_tracker, heltec_tracker_v2, heltec_v4 and
lilygo_tdeck, with ST7735Display, ST7789Display or ST7789LCDDisplay as
the driver. This library drags in two libraries named nowhere else —
Adafruit seesaw Library and SD — because its examples need them.
Adafruit EPD¶
Adafruit EPD is Adafruit's e-ink library, supporting their own panels and
breakouts. It is declared in one variant, mesh_pocket, pinned exactly to
4.6.1. No include of Adafruit_EPD can be found anywhere in the source; that
observation is described in ../dependencies.md.
olikraus/U8g2¶
U8g2 is a monochrome graphics library supporting a large number of display
controllers, with a font system of its own and the option to work without a
full framebuffer — usable on boards with little RAM. One variant uses it,
lilygo_techo_card, through U8g2Display.
lovyan03/LovyanGFX¶
LovyanGFX is a graphics library for colour displays that uses DMA on ESP32 and
is therefore fast on large panels. One variant uses it,
sensecap_indicator-espnow, through LGFXDisplay.
heltec-eink-modules¶
For Heltec's e-ink modules, two different forks of the same library are fetched, both as a zip of a full commit hash:
| Fork | Commit | Variants |
|---|---|---|
Quency-D/heltec-eink-modules |
563dd41 |
heltec_e213, heltec_e290 |
todd-herbert/heltec-eink-modules |
9207eb6 |
heltec_wireless_paper |
The accompanying drivers are E213Display and E290Display; both include
heltec-eink-modules.h and use CRC32 to decide whether the screen needs
refreshing at all — see utilities.md.
